Which? response as MPs warn that the UK will ‘sleepwalk into cashless society’

Gareth Shaw, Head of Money at Which?, said:

“Our research shows that the rapid move towards a cashless society risks excluding the most vulnerable who still depend on it to pay for essential products and services.

“With the pandemic putting additional strain on the UK’s already frail cash network, the government must urgently introduce its promised legislation to ensure consumers have local access to cash for as long as they need it.

“The FCA also needs to closely track cash acceptance, as protecting access will be undermined if there is nowhere to spend it.”
